WebFeb 21, 2024 · The birdseed/gelatin mixture needs to be thickened slightly in the fridge until it has the consistency of a thick syrup. If the gelatin is set more than that before you spoon it into the cookie cutters, the ornaments … WebJan 4, 2014 · Dissolve the gelatin in warm water. Add the flour and corn syrup. WebNov 15, 2024 · Scoop your bird seed mixture into the wreath and pat it down firmly. REALLY pack it down. Let it set for about 24 hours. It will feel very firm when it is dry.
